abstract

Analysis of hunting grounds and game mammal abundances in Ternopil Oblast during 2007–2020 revealed a generally stable hunting land resource despite fluctuations in hunting area. The high proportion of hunting grounds (66–70% of the oblast area) indicates the important role of game management in regional land use. As of 2020, the region harboured about half of Ukraine’s game mammal species, including four ungulates and eleven fur-bearing species. The main groups of game mammals exhibited a relatively stable population status despite fluctuations in abundance and density. Population trends generally corresponded to long-term habitat conditions and management practices operating within particular forest districts. In the Chortkiv Forestry Enterprise, game mammal communities were dominated by harvested species, indicating adaptation to local environmental conditions. Ungulate density depended on habitat conditions, although habitat deterioration was not always reflected by habitat quality assessments. A statistically significant negative relationship was found between the density of the European hare (Lepus europaeus) and habitat quality indices, as well as between the abundance of the hare and the red fox (Vulpes vulpes). Positive correlations were recorded between ecologically similar species, particularly the red squirrel (Sciurus vulgaris) and the pine marten (Martes martes). These relationships indicate the importance of shared habitat requirements in shaping the structure of local game mammal communities. Records of Canis lupus were sporadic and had no detectable effect on community structure. As of 2020, the total abundance of the principal game mammals reached only 49.7% of the optimal level. The closest correspondence between actual and optimal abundances was recorded for Sus scrofa, whereas Capreolus capreolus and Lepus europaeus showed substantial population deficits. The highest proportions of optimal abundance (>70%) were observed in the Kopychyntsi, Biletske, and Ulashkivtsi forest districts, whereas the lowest values were recorded in the Hermakivka, Skala-Podilska, Husiatyn, and Naddnistrianske forest districts, indicating the need for population recovery measures.
